Lietuvos Rytas Vilnius managed to even its record of the season, 3-3, thanks to a big road win at RETAbet Bilbao Basket, 79-96. The main factor in this success was Chris Kramer, whose career best performance earned MVP honor for Round 6 with a performance index rating of 38. Kramer had a career-high 27 points in the game, plus 7 rebounds and 8 drawn fouls to also amassa his highest PIR ever.
Chris Kramer named EuroCup Round 6 MVP
